Chicken Vegetable Pizza
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 20 Minutes
Cook Time: 10 Minutes
Ready In: 30 Minutes
Servings: 8
Pre-baked crusts cut corners when you're in a hurry!! Spread two pizza crusts with cheese sauce. Top with chicken, cherry tomatoes, red onion, red pepper, spinach and shredded mozzarella cheese. Bake for 10 minutes - and enjoy!!
Ingredients:
2 pizza crusts, prebaked (12-inch, thin)
1/2 cup canola oil or 1/2 cup vegetable oil
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 (370 ml) can carnation evaporated milk (2% or regular)
1/2 cup parmigiano cheese, shredded
1 1/2 cups mozzarella cheese, shredded, divided
1/2 cup chicken, precooked, cut into strips
1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
1/2 red onion, sliced
1 cup baby spinach leaves
fresh basil (to garnish)
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 450°F Brush each pizza crust with 1 tablespoons of oil and place on parchment-lined baking sheets.
2. In a medium saucepan, heat remaining oil over medium heat and cook until thickened, stirring occasionally, about 5 minutes.
3. Add parmigiano cheese and 1/2 cup Mozzarella cheese; stir until melted. Spread hot cheese mixture over pizze crusts in prepared pans. Top with chicken, vegetables and remaining 1 cup Mozzarella cheese.
4. Bake in preheated oven, 10 minutes or until crust is crispy and cheese is melted. Remove and garnish with basil and serve.
5. Freezing is not recommended.
